7th Grade Core Curriculum

Our 7th Grade Core curriculum includes an introduction to biblical worldview, an exciting church history survey course focusing on faithful men and women in history, a literature course covering classic Christian literature from the 19th century, a study of the Gospel of Matthew, and studies on biblical faith and character for young men and women.

Matthew: Thy Kingdom Come

J. C. Ryle provides the very best commentary and devotional exposition of the book of Matthew that can be found. We could do no better than to use his expositions of the Gospel of Matthew for our Family Bible Study Guide Series. Writing in the 19th century as an evangelical Anglican pastor, Ryle intended these “Expository Thoughts” for family worship. His writing is strikingly simple, profound, practical, and passionate at the same time.

Great Christian Adventures

In this Literature course for 7th grade, students will read three classic works of literature written from a Christian perspective, including a historical fiction account of the life of Christ (Titus: A Comrade of the Cross), a novel (The Swiss Family Robinson), and a classic missionary biography (The Life of Henry Martyn).

What Does the Bible Say About That?

In this exciting new worldview curriculum for children, Kevin Swanson presents the very basics of a Biblical worldview for children. At some point, every child needs to see the “forest from the trees.” This introduction to a biblical worldview will help kids make sense of the world around them, and it shows them the big picture of God’s truth in the Bible. Presented in a simple, engaging way, this study guide provides a basic introduction to truth, ethics, origins, causality, anthropology, sociology, family, church, civil government, education, economics, defense, crime, and charity. Workbook assignments, games, puzzles, and more are included at the end of each chapter.
